Spectra Precision HL700 Receiver
So much power packed into this receiver.
The HL700 Laser Receiver features a digital readout of elevation that provides a numeric display of ± 40 mm or ±1.5 inches. The readout is displayed on the large front and rear LCD’s and shows exactly how far the elevation is from on-grade. Accurate measurements can be made without moving the rod clamp, saving time, and increasing productivity.

- Digital readout of elevation – not only will high or low arrows be displayed, but the exact distance from grade will be numerically displayed, which eliminates the need to get “on-grade” to make measurements Large 12.7 cm (5 inch) reception height acquires the beam quickly and makes it easy to stay in the beam
- Anti-strobe sensor stops construction strobe lights from setting off the receiver, and makes it easier to identify true laser beam signals Simultaneous elevation LED’s signal in low light levels and over a longer range for easier reading in poor light conditions
- New CAPTURE function remotely captures and retains a measurement when the display is difficult to see Multiple deadband setting allows adaptation to meet all your jobsite requirements
- Dust and weatherproof housing withstands a drop of up to 3 m (10 ft) onto concrete for reduced downtime
- Two clamp positions for cut/fill or excavation. Excavation mode puts more reception height and elevation information above grade for higher utilization in digging and staking applications
- The HL700 receiver includes an LCD backlight so the digital readout and other receiver information is visible in low light and dark conditions
